Abstract

A hollow sphere with a scattering (e.g., white diffusive) interior surface directs light input from at least one input light source to an exit. In one embodiment, an internal hot mirror and phosphor are positioned to intercept the input light on which visible light is reflected and ultraviolet light is directed to the phosphor for conversion to visible light. The exit has a reflective polarizer that passes light of a selected polarization to an output. Light of other polarization(s) is reflected back into the sphere where it becomes unpolarized because of reflections and may eventually be returned to the exit at the selected polarization.
